WebAn index of biotic integrity (IBI) allows rapid assessment of environmental health at a site by assigning a numerical score that quantifies the quality of the biotic community present. WebAbout the Benthic Index of Biotic Integrity (B-IBI) The B-IBI scoring system is a quantitative method for determining and comparing the biological condition of streams. WebMar 15, 2024 · Index of Biotic Integrity (IBI) was first proposed by Karr in 1981 to evaluate the health of rivers using the fish biotic integrity index [].Its findings have been highly recognized in the academic field and extended to plankton, benthos, aquatic microorganisms, and other biological groups.
